Bikini So Teeny
It's been forevers since I posted on my beauty blog. If you follow my personal blog then you should know why. If you don't, visit it here. I'd like to keep this blog about beauty strictly.
Anywhoo, I made my first Essie purchase the other day. I got
Bikini So Teeny, Cute As A Button, and Shop Til I Drop.
Bikini So Teeny, Cute As A Button, and Shop Til I Drop.
Today I'll be reviewing Bikini So Teeny. I have not worn the other two polishes yet.
Bikini So Teeny is from Essie's Summer 2012 collection, Bikini So Teeny :) It's a pastel blue with a hint of purple. It looks a bit periwinkle in certain lighting. It appears to be a creme finish on the nails but shimmers are visible when in the bottle. To me, the formula is runny like OPI and CG. It took me 3 coats to achieve the opacity I desired because it was still streaky after 2 coats. I can't say what the staying power is like yet. I will say, I have it on my tips for about 3 days now with 2 coats of CG Top Coat and no chips yet.

Review/Swatch: Inglot Eyeshadows
I picked up this Inglot palette during my visit this past May to NYC, Times Square. Using their Freedom System, I was able to hand pick my own 10 shades to customize this palette.


As you can see, they are all matte shades except for one. I LOVE LOVE LOVE matte shadows. They are just much more versatile for me. The shimmer/pearl shade in the palette is mainly used for all over the lid and/or as a highlight.



1. I love the palette itself. It's sturdy, heavy, travel friendly. I'm never afraid to throw this in my travel bag bc I never fear that it will crack/break or toss out a eyeshadow pan(the magnet is very strong).
2. Shadows are highly pigmented and color payoff is very true to color.
3. My only complaint would be that these matte shadows are so finely milled that there's too much fall out.

Top to bottom (L-R): Matte 362, Matte 352, Matte 341, Matte 342, Matte 329
Pearl 431, Matte 319, Matte 328, Matte 337, Matte 327

First Impression/Swatches: Revlon Colorburst Lip Butter


1. Packaging is similar to regular Colorburst lipsticks except that the lip butters lid is frosted see thru w/ a clear top so you can see the color of the lip butter. The color of the packaging is similar to the color inside the tube.
2. Scent is light to none at all.
3. Pigmentation is quite well for a lip butter.
4. Retail price ($7.50) is quite expensive for a drugstore lip butter but consider it being on sale for less than $5, that's alright. I'd be more satisfied it was around the range of an EOS lip balm or Maybelline baby lips ($3-4).
5. Formula is soft, creamy and conditioning on lips. It also leaves a glossy sheen.
6. Lasting power is about 3-5 hours.
Tutti Frutti, Candy Apple, Cotton Candy, Berry Smoothie, Cupcake, Sweet Tart


(First swatch is 1 swipe and second swatch is multiple swipes - no flash)

Creamsicle, Lollipop, Strawberry Shortcake, Creme Brulee, Pink Truffle


(First swatch is 1 swipe and second swatch is multiple swipes - no flash)

My favorite has to be Strawberry Shortcake(a milky pink) and Creme Brulee(a sheer nude).

Review & Swatches: The Balm Cosmetics
I purchased these products from my local TJ Maxx for about 50% of retail value. HOLY COW! is right. LOL
Today, I will review with you 4 items. The Balm and the Beautiful palette, the luminizer, the bronzer, and one of their Overshadow loose eyeshadow.
First off, we have the Balm and the Beautiful palette. It consist of 16 eyeshadows, 2 cream cheek color, and a lip gloss.


The names of these shadows are quite cute. The pigmentation and color payoff is great. The texture of these shadows are extremely creamy and silky. I'm quite pleased. I have no complaints whatsoever. This palette retails for $44.50 and I purchased mines at TJ Maxx for $19.99. This is a limited edition palette so if you can find it at your local TJ Maxx or Marshall's...GRAB IT!!
Excuse the bad quality of the swatches...I was in a hurry.








You can also use the cheek stains as lip stains.


Here's the Overshadow loose eyeshadow and luminizer and bronzer.


No Money, No Honey




As you can see, the overshadow No Money, No Honey is very similar to the lumizer. Just that the loose eyeshadow has lots of reflects (almost rainbow like). The loose shadow is very finely milled, super creamy/soft. Great pigmentation.

The lumizer gives your face one of the most beautiful glow without being too much. Again, the formula is super creamy.
I'm not a big of the bronzer. It's a bit frosty for me.
